Handover — Fleet Fuel Report (Cartwheel Logistics)

Taking over from me on the fuel-usage report pipeline. Plugin authors pull nightly aggregates via the extension API; the numbers are computed per vehicle, then rolled up by depot. Known quirk: diesel and electric fleets use different unit tables, so always check the unit column before summing. The report generator runs under a service account, and if that account locks, the unlock utility asks for the recovery passphrase that appears directly below this note.

recovery phrase for fajeg-kawep: druix-gorius-briax-ulaeth-fraox-lammir-pelox-jormir-pelwyn-julir

Every Fabrikant release is built on the Orlopp runner fleet and signed by the Hatchline attestation service. Support should never accept a customer-reported version string at face value: factories compiled locally can carry stale seed tables that produce misleading repro data. Always request the provenance record from the customer's install manifest and match it against the release ledger. If the ledger entry is missing, escalate to the build team. For verification, check the attestation line shown below.

build token for tajeg-bajep: htk14_409ba9df6b8acb

Ticket #—: Vault locked after planner regression

Hey, welcome aboard! The Pellworth query planner regression last night caused the stats job to hammer the vault service, and it auto-locked. Nothing scary — just needs a manual unlock before you rerun the migration. Steps are in the Brindlecote wiki. To unlock, enter the recovery passphrase shown below.

recovery phrase for bahaf-yahip: ulaion-istys-praok-ulaiel-quenix-holox-ulaox-praox-quenix-eliius-sileth-sorax-soriel-holax

Handover — Top Floor Quiet Room

Priya, the quiet room on level 9 at Calder House is now bookable again after the ventilation fix. Please keep the blinds down until the glare film arrives, and log any booking clashes with facilities. The door lock was rekeyed on Tuesday, so use the new code below.

badge for fajog-fahap: bdg-G-50